Makers of Handsets Try To Avoid Microsoft







Makers of Handsets Try To Avoid
Microsoft

Makers of Handsets Try To Avoid
Microsoft
03/20/2003 01:05 PM

After several false starts, Microsoft has launched an all-out assault on the mobile phone business. The prize: a chunk of the emerging market for PC-like "smart" phones, which could be one of the technology sector's next big things. But rather than embrace Windows, as PC makers did, handset makers have tried to lock out Microsoft.

Microsoft CEO stresses need to avoid
"'big company' ills"


Microsoft CEO stresses need to avoid
"'big company' ills"
07/07/2004 01:17 AM
Microsoft Corp. needs to avoid the "'big company' ills" if it wants to beat competitors and boost its long-stagnant stock price, Chief Executive Steve Ballmer told employees in an annual memo Tuesday. In the memo, which traditionally lays out the company's goals for its fiscal year that began July 1, Ballmer wrote that avoiding the pitfalls of corporate size involves more than just building new, innovative products. The software titan also must make sure it isn't losing touch with - or the faith of - its current customers.

ActiveWin.com Book of the Day: Inside
Intuit: How the Makers of Quicken Beat
Microsoft and Revolutionized an Entire
Industry


ActiveWin.com Book of the Day: Inside
Intuit: How the Makers of Quicken Beat
Microsoft and Revolutionized an Entire
Industry
10/29/2003 12:10 AM
It's a modern-day David and Goliath story for the business world: a company dreamed up at a kitchen table, built on explosive PC growth, and forced to battle a giant in the race to revolutionize an industry. This is the story of Intuit, creator of renowned software products like Quicken, QuickBooks, and TurboTax-the company that beat mighty Microsoft and changed the way 25 million people manage their finances. Written by Intuit veteran Suzanne Taylor and seasoned business manager Kathy Schroeder-who were granted exclusive interviews with founder Scott Cook and other key figures- Inside Intuit tells this company's original and fascinating tale for the first time. The book vividly recounts each dramatic stage of Intuit's development: from initial conception to "bet the company" investments; from strokes of marketing genius to disastrous product launches; and from battles for survival to successive victories against arch-rival Microsoft-the company no one else could beat.
